CVE-2026-43885: AVideo Vulnerable to Exposure of Sensitive Information to an Unauthorized Actor and Missing Authorization

May 5, 2026

An unauthenticated user can read APISecret from objects/plugins.json.php and use it to call protected API endpoints (e.g. users_list) without logging in.

Affected versions

All versions up to 29.0

Solution

Unfortunately, there is no solution available yet.

Impact 7.5 HIGH

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:N

Learn more about CVSS

Weakness

  • CWE-200: Exposure of Sensitive Information to an Unauthorized Actor
  • CWE-862: Missing Authorization
